In June 2007 I took a one-week class, curves and veneers, at Inside Passage School of Fine Woodworking near Vancouver, BC. It was a great time. I found Robert Van Norman to be a very nice guy with a good sense of humor, and a great teacher. They teach a nice blend or power and hand tools there. But the emphasis, at least in my class, was really on developing fine hand tool skills. The location is beautiful too. I highly recommend Inside Passage for anyone looking to improve their hand tool skills or interested in James Krenov’s methods of work. I plan to go back. -- johnjoiner |
